Professional Associations for Forensic Sciences

American Academy of Forensic Sciences  https://www.aafs.org/

"The American Academy of Forensic Sciences is a multi-disciplinary professional organization that provides leadership to advance science and its application to the legal system. The objectives of the Academy are to promote professionalism, integrity, competency, education, foster research, improve practice, and encourage collaboration in the forensic sciences."

Association of Women in Forensic Sciences  http://www.awifs.org/

This is a non-profit organization created to connect youth interested in the forensic sciences with professionals in the field.

Southern Association of Forensic Scientists  https://safs1966.org/

This Association's page includes Forendex, a searchable index of chemical and analytic data of controlled substances.

The Association of Firearm and Tool Mark Examiners (AFTE) https://afte.org/

The Association of Firearm and Tool Mark Examiners (AFTE) is the international professional organization for practitioners of Firearm and/or Tool Mark Identification and has been dedicated to the exchange of information, methods and best practices, and the furtherance of research since its creation in 1969.
